    Bucheon FC 1995 host FC Anyang in Round 26 of K League 1 on August 29, 2026. The two clubs have faced each other for years in K League 2, but they now meet again on South Korea’s top-flight stage. Bucheon enter the game with 30 points from 25 rounds, scoring 27 and conceding 28 goals. Across their last 10 matches in all competitions, they recorded four wins, three draws and three defeats, including wins over Jeonbuk and Pohang. Anyang have 33 points from 25 matches, scoring 32 goals while conceding 38. Their recent run has been highly inconsistent, with defeats against Ulsan, Daejeon, Jeju and Seoul before a 2-1 victory over Incheon in their latest match. Recent head-to-head meetings favor Anyang. The two sides produced contrasting results in 2026: Bucheon won 1-0 away in May, but Anyang responded with a 3-2 victory at Bucheon in July. Bucheon have scored nine goals across their last three K League 1 victories, while Anyang ended a difficult run by beating Incheon. The match therefore looks balanced, with defensive mistakes potentially playing a major role in deciding the outcome.

    • Krasnodar enter Matchday 6 of the 2026/27 RPL with five straight wins, scoring 10 goals and conceding four. They lead the table with 15 points, while Rostov sit 11th with five points and a 7-9 goal record. The last three seasons also clearly favor Krasnodar: they finished 2nd, 1st and 2nd, while Rostov placed 7th, 8th and then 10th. The gap in results shows a significant difference in their competitive foundations. Across their five latest RPL matches, Krasnodar beat Rubin, Fakel, Spartak, Akhmat and Dynamo Makhachkala, keeping three clean sheets. Rostov have only one win, two draws and two defeats, including a 1-4 loss to Akhmat. Recent head-to-head meetings further favor the home side. Krasnodar are unbeaten in the last four RPL encounters, with three wins and one draw; in the latest meeting in February 2026, they defeated Rostov 2-1 at home.

    • Excelsior enter the Rotterdam derby with three points from two matches, scoring five goals and conceding two. The 4-0 win over Cambuur highlighted their attacking potential, although the 1-2 defeat to PSV exposed the gap against stronger opposition. Sparta have four points from three rounds after beating Telstar 3-1, losing 0-1 to Feyenoord and drawing 3-3 with Utrecht. Six goals scored underline their attacking threat, while five conceded point to defensive inconsistency. In the 2025/26 season, Sparta finished tenth with 43 points, while Excelsior ended thirteenth with 38. However, the latest meeting on 17 May 2026 produced a 3-2 Excelsior victory at Sparta's home ground. The last five meetings produced three Sparta wins and two Excelsior wins, with no draws. Four of those five games featured at least three goals, suggesting that this Rotterdam derby has frequently produced an open and high-tempo contest. Excelsior have home advantage and a stronger scoring rate per match so far.
